Scores of people were suspected trapped yesterday after a seven-story building under construction collapsed in GRA Phase 3, Port Harcourt.

LEADERSHIP Weekend gathered that some of the persons trapped under the rubbles are casual workers at the construction site.

Meanwhile, the River State government said it rescued 11 persons from the rubbles of the collapsed building, having reactivated its emergency services.

The commissioner for Information and Communication, Emma Okah, in a statement issued in Port Harcourt yesterday, said efforts were on to rescue more people.

“I confirm that a private multiple story building under construction at Woji Road, GRA 2 (opposite De Planet Lounge), Port Harcourt has collapsed.

“Cause of collapse is still speculative but River State government has since activated all emergency services to rescue those trapped in the debris.
